C#/C# OpenCV/
C# OpenCV 4-4. 역상
2019. 11. 8.
대표함수
Cv2.BitwiseNot 이미지를 역상시킴
Bitwise연산 함수
[프로그래밍/C# OpenCV] - C# OpenCV 6-1. BitWise 연산
[프로그래밍/C# OpenCV] - C# OpenCV 6-2. BitWise 추가 설명
Example Code
using System;
using System.Windows.Forms;
using OpenCvSharp;
namespace reversetest
{
public partial class Form1 : Form
{
public Form1()
{
InitializeComponent();
}
private void Form1_Load(object sender, EventArgs e)
{
Mat src = Cv2.ImRead("image.jpg");
Mat dst = new Mat();
Cv2.BitwiseNot(src, dst);
Cv2.ImShow("src", src);
Cv2.ImShow("Reverse", dst);
Cv2.WaitKey(0);
Cv2.DestroyAllWindows();
}
}
}
Explain Code
Cv2.BitwiseNot(src, dst);
Cv2.BitwiseNot(src, dst)
dst = ~src, src이미지의 각 값을 반전시켜 dst로 출력
결과